Output 3566763d62b413991af1f85b23241ffdff2b0c71e29f510ba31d34b8b1383d81:2

value
168415792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f786a826cca93c25ba1075df0542a3046f33ee74 OP_EQUAL
address
MWTxSw7FfiC463whGnN5K1122y5NaVQWuw
transaction
3566763d62b413991af1f85b23241ffdff2b0c71e29f510ba31d34b8b1383d81
spent
true